Overview

Mpox is a viral infection that has re-emerged in recent years. Vaccination plays a critical role in preventing the spread of mpox and protecting public health. This page provides data on mpox vaccination coverage across Australia.

Vaccination coverage

The data presented on this page reflects the number of mpox vaccine doses administered to individuals, as reported to the Australian Immunisation Register (AIR). It is important to note that reporting to the AIR is not mandatory, so the numbers provided may represent an undercount of the actual vaccinations administered.

Table 1: National monthly mpox vaccination figures, as at 2 January 2026

2025JanuaryFebruaryMarchAprilMayJuneJulyAugustSeptemberOctoberNovemberDecember
Number of people who have received 1 dose only1,710 1,420 1,110 1,040 1,140 1,050 1,010 890 850 830 690 510 
Number of people who have received 2 or more doses1,680 1,340 1,170 980 1,000 910 830 790 720 640 530 510 
Total3,390 2,760 2,280 2,020 2,140 1,960 1,840 1,680 1,570 1,470 1,220 1,020 
  • Caveats:  
  •  It is not mandatory to report mpox vaccinations to the AIR, so the numbers provided may represent an undercount of the actual administrations of the vaccine.
  • Note: the National Total does not include doses of unknown state or territory
  • There is a known administrative lag in AIR data. AIR data may fluctuate over time based on the timing of providers uploading vaccine administration information into AIR.
  • Data with fewer than 25 vaccinations have been suppressed to reduce the risk of re-identification, and doses reported have been rounded up to the nearest 10.
  • As at July 2025 mpox vaccination data was adjusted to amend a data quality issue.
